About this school

Walton Initiative for Success in Education (wise) is an Alternative/PRU serving other age pupils, located in Defuniak Springs, Walton County. The school has 215 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Walton school district. It serves grades Pre-Kโ€“12 in a small-town setting. The school employs 21.5 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 10.0:1. 35% of students are proficient in reading. 25% are proficient in maths. The four-year graduation rate is 90%. Free & reduced-price lunch

161 of the school's 215 students (75%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 146 qualify for free lunch and 15 for a reduced price. The school participates in the National School Lunch Program.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.

School setting & status

Town, DistantGrades Pre-Kโ€“12Title I

Walton Initiative for Success in Education (wise) is located in a small-town setting (NCES locale: Town, Distant).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families. For civic and policy purposes, the school sits in congressional district FL-20, state senate district 2, state house district 5.
